Full Metal Fabrication covers a huge range of skills and modifications from simple exhaust mods to complete one off race systems for turbo or N/A vehicles and most other sheet metal fabrication. We also offer full custom paint options from scuff repairs to full on custom paint jobs and airbrushing.

It's something I'v been thinking about

You take an old back box that's the baffuls have gone and you cut off one end so you have a nice big open tube. The other end you'd have to cut the pipe's off and leave the hole with a piece of metal wire across for drainage.

Then you remove any thing inside it clean it up.

Then either polish the outside or paint it and then in goes the soil/compost than you plant your Flower plant ie Rose into it.

It's then a unusal plant pot for the garden :mrgreen:

I've thought about disgarded piece's of Exhaust pipe as well you cut them into different lengths then stand them on their ends so you have like old Church Pipe Organ constructions and weld them together and then use them as a rather different planter for your flower plants.
